Poly-Cotton Cheesecloth 80 Count from Japan

A lightweight plain weave fabric with 80 threads per inch, containing 80% cotton mixed with 20% polyester, weighing 120 g/m², dyed in solid colors. It qualifies under HTS 5210.31.80.90 as cheesecloth with number 69 or higher due to its high thread count and fine weave structure. Primarily used for straining cheese, filtering liquids, and crafts.

Import Tips

Verify exact cotton content <85% via lab test; provide fiber composition certificates to avoid reclassification

Confirm yarn number ≥69 using US note formulas (e.g

N = BYT/1,000); retain weave analysis reports

Ensure weight ≤200 g/m² documented; common pitfall is mislabeling heavier fabrics
